具有零共振或零本征值的四阶 Schrödinger 方程解的时间渐近展开

偏微分方程分析 2019-03-29 v2

摘要

在本文中,我们首先推导了当 d5d\geq5 时在退化零阈值处存在共振或本征值时 H=(Δ)2+VH=(-\Delta)^2+V 的预解式渐近展开。特别地,我们辨识了各类零共振对应的共振空间。作为结果,我们进而建立了在零共振或零本征值存在下四阶 Schrödinger 方程解的{\it 时间渐近展开}与{\it Kato-Jensen 估计}。
